Board Member To Serve Schools, Country

Medic To Be Deployed In Support Of Operation Iraqi Freedom

POSTED: Tuesday, October 20, 2009
UPDATED: 10:53 am EDT October 20, 2009

An Osceola County School Board member who will be deployed to Kuwait in January in support of Operation Iraqi Freedom will continue his term with the board via video and teleconferencing.

Julius Melendez, a combat medic and sergeant in the Florida National Guard with the 53rd IBCT, will provide medical support to troops, among other duties.

Melendez will begin training at Camp Blanding later this month.

Melendez will continue his term as an Osceola County School Board Member, to which he was first elected in 2008. Technology, such as video conferencing and teleconferencing, will be utilized to enable Melendez to participate in board meetings while serving overseas.

According to the School District of Osceola County Web site, Melendez is a graduate of Poinciana High School. He earned an Associate of Arts degree from Valencia Community College and a Bachelor of Science degree from the University of Central Florida.
